como mudair HomeButton Hilight Color quando pressionair

eu uso Sherlock Actionbair

1, eu quero mudair o button Home BG quando eu pressionair de azul paira viewmelho

  • setHomeButtonEnabled em PreferenceActividade e preference aninhada
  • Como posso obter a cor de background da bairra de ação do tema atual?
  • Usando ActionBairSherlock com o New SupportMapFragment
  • Qual é a diferença entre a Bairra de Ação e a Bairra de Ferramentas recentemente introduzida?
  • Como posso personalizair a cor e o text do Modo Ação?
  • Android Tabs + Sliding, como implemento ActionBairSherlock?
  • 2, eu quero mudair o ícone HomeAsUp (seta branca) alguma idéia?

    insira a descrição da imagem aqui Botão Home

    insira a descrição da imagem aqui pressionado

    Aqui é criado este código da bairra de ação

    extends SherlockFragmentActivity public ActionBair actionBair; this.actionBair = this.getSupportActionBair(); this.actionBair.setDisplayShowHomeEnabled(true); this.actionBair.setHomeButtonEnabled(true); this.actionBair.setDisplayHomeAsUpEnabled(true); 

  • ActionBair ou ActionBairSherlock - Escondite suavemente / Mostra o ActionBair
  • ActionBairSherlock: como acessair a visualização do button de casa?
  • como forçair o menu de transbordamento na bairra de ação usando Actionbairsherlock em <4.0 devices
  • ActionBair Divider Styling
  • Bairra de ferramentas de suporte do Android colorControlNormal color
  • NullPointerException: com ActionBair.setDisplayHomeAsUpEnabled (boolean) 'em uma reference de object nulo
  • 2 Solutions collect form web for “como mudair HomeButton Hilight Color quando pressionair”

    Você pode alterair isso especificando seu próprio atributo actionBairItemBackground em seu tema.

    Por exemplo,

     <style name="Theme.MyTheme" pairent="Theme.Sherlock"> <item name="android:actionBairItemBackground">@drawable/my_cool_drawable</item> <item name="actionBairItemBackground">@drawable/my_cool_drawable</item> </style> 

    e então especifique Theme.MyTheme no manifesto paira sua atividade.

    geralmente, quando você quer criair esse comportamento no Android, você precisa criair um novo file selector (pasta xml in /drawable ).

    naquele file, o que você quer fazer é escolher os diferentes estados paira o button e escolher as diferentes imagens paira eles.

     <?xml viewsion="1.0" encoding="utf-8"?> <selector xmlns:android="http://schemas.android.com/apk/res/android"> <item android:drawable="@drawable/pressed_image" android:state_pressed="true"></item> <item android:drawable="@drawable/regulair_image"></item> </selector> 

    editair:

    você precisa fazer isso na biblioteca de bairra de açãoSherlock, é clairo.

    Android is Google's Open Mobile OS, Android APPs Developing is easy if you follow me.